Ignition Cylinder Replacement

When you turn the ignition key, it gets put into a tiny locking mechanism called an ignition cylinder. This device secures the steering to prevent vehicles from starting unintentionally and regulates the power of accessories, like radios, and other features. If the cylinder gets damaged or stuck the key will not be able to turn and will not fit. A locksmith in the automotive trade can replace the ignition cylinder.

The cylinder has pins as well as tumblers that make sure the right key is fitted and turns. The tumblers could wear out and cause the key to not turn or be difficult to insert or remove. Many people think this is due to a damaged key, however it could also be caused by corrosion or other damages to the ignition cylinder.

Remote Key Fob Replacement

Modern-day key fobs with high-tech technology can do more than unlock doors or start cars. They are also used as convenience devices and are a powerful deterrent to theft. All that functionality comes with a price. If you lose your fob or key, you may have to pay hundreds of dollars for a replacement.

While car dealerships are the best option for car owners who are needing to replace their fob, it's also possible to locate a reliable locksmith who can help. These locksmiths are equipped with the tools needed to program and they know how to reprogram various kinds and models of fobs.

Key fobs typically transmit an RF (Radio Frequency) signal to the receiver inside the car to activate its functions. Some fobs have buttons for locking or unlocking the door. Other fobs have more advanced features, such as the ability to remotely lower windows. In addition, some automobile manufacturers provide fobs that can summon and automatically park the car.

Batteries are an easy solution for a number of common problems that occur with key fobs. Another option is to get the remote synchronized again if the buttons don't function correctly.
